Sarah Chalke Source - Sarah Chalke - Scrubs - Episodes - Season 1 - Episode 3, My best friends mistake

First aired: 10/9/2001
Writer: Eric Weinberg
Director: Adam Bernstein
Guest star: Max Kerstein (Mr. Bidwell), P.D. Mani (Dr. Simotas), Vanessa Marshall (Becky), Dave Martel (Guy #1), John Brantley Cole (Guy #2), Alpheus Merchant (Sleeping Patient), Robert Munns (Mr. Kavanaugh), John Brantley Cole Jr. (Guy #2).

J.D (Zach Braff) finds his friendship with Turk (Donald Faison) waning. Turk spends a lot of time with Carla (Judy Reyes) and is generally busy with surgery stuff at the hospital. Things are complicated further when it appears Turk has made a mistake in surgery and left something inside one of his patients. J.D tries to talk to Turk about it but finds it no easier to get the time to do so. Being a friend J.D covers for Turk when asked, despite feeling lonely and left out. It transpires that Turk was not to fault, J.D was. Turk however spotted his mistake and corrected it. He tells J.D that he's always got his back and the two finally manage to find some time to spend together.

Elliot takes offence at being called sweetheart by Dr. Kelso (Ken Jenkins). She feels she should say something and confronts him, after being advised to do so by Dr. Cox (John C. McGinley). Dr. Kelso agrees to stop calling her sweetheart, though he argues it’s habit which makes him call all the men in the hospital spot and women sweetheart. It soon becomes apparent that Dr. Kelso is far from pleased with the confrontation though as Elliot begins to get the worst patients to deal with. Eventually she relents and apologieses to Dr. Kelso and has a few words with Dr. Cox who put her up to making a scene.

J.D and Elliot are still seeing each other. Whilst dealing with a patient they begin to kiss each others, however they're interrupted by Dr. Cox. J.D now explains that there's a day limit after a failed kiss. If the couple don't kiss again within the day their relationship is likely to falter and they become just friends. Realising this he tries to catch up with Elliot but time is running out. He eventually tracks her down with a few seconds to go. Elliot however suggests they just talk.
